Jim Lauderdale

Headed for the Hills

2004-05-24

Fresh off a collaboration with Donna the Buffalo, Nashville-based singer songwriter Jim Lauderdale returns with Headed for the Hills. On the new album, all the songs were written with long-time Grateful Dead songwriter Robert Hunter (as in, "what a long strange trip it's been").

And everyone came along for the ride, Donna the Buffalo returns for a song and he’s also accompanied by Emmylou Harris, Gillian Welch and David Rawlings, Alison Moorer, Darrell Scott, Buddy Miller, Tim O'Brien and many more.
